Why Sunscreen, You Ask?

Before we get into the sunscreen face reviews, let's talk about why sunscreen is your BFF. Sunscreen protects your skin from the sun's harmful UV rays, which can cause sunburn, wrinkles, and even skin cancer. It's like your skin's bodyguard, fighting off the bad guys while you're out enjoying the sun.

Our Top Sunscreen Face Reviews

1. EltaMD UV Clear Facial Sunscreen

SPF: 46 Broad-spectrum: Yes Water-resistant: 80 minutes Size: 1.7 oz

EltaMD UV Clear is a fan favorite among dermatologists and beauty gurus alike. It's lightweight, oil-free, and won't clog your pores, making it an excellent choice for acne-prone and oily skin. Plus, it's packed with antioxidants to help fight free radicals and improve your skin's texture.

Pros: - Non-greasy and fast-absorbing - Won't leave a white cast - Suitable for all skin types, even sensitive skin - Great for layering under makeup

Cons: - A bit pricey - Some users might find it too lightweight for dry skin

2. La Roche-Posay Anthelios Melt-In Sunscreen Milk

SPF: 60 Broad-spectrum: Yes Water-resistant: 80 minutes Size: 1.7 oz

La Roche-Posay Anthelios Melt-In Sunscreen Milk is a game-changer for those who struggle with traditional sunscreen textures. It's lightweight, fast-absorbing, and leaves no white cast or residue. It's also packed with antioxidants and is suitable for sensitive skin.

Pros: - Fast-absorbing and lightweight - No white cast or residue - Great for sensitive skin - Affordable

Cons: - Some users might not like the milky texture

3. Supergoop! Unseen Sunscreen

SPF: 40 Broad-spectrum: Yes Water-resistant: 40 minutes Size: 1.7 oz

Supergoop! Unseen Sunscreen is a cult favorite for a reason. It's a weightless, invisible, and scentless sunscreen that doesn't leave a white cast. It's perfect for layering under makeup and is suitable for all skin types.

Pros: - Weightless and invisible - No white cast or scent - Great for layering under makeup - Suitable for all skin types

Cons: - Not water-resistant for long periods - A bit pricey

4. Neutrogena Ultra Sheer Dry-Touch Sunscreen

SPF: 100 Broad-spectrum: Yes Water-resistant: 80 minutes Size: 3 oz

Neutrogena Ultra Sheer Dry-Touch Sunscreen is a drugstore gem that's perfect for those on a budget. It's lightweight, non-greasy, and won't leave a white cast. It's also water-resistant for up to 80 minutes, making it great for outdoor activities.

Pros: - Affordable - Non-greasy and fast-absorbing - Water-resistant for up to 80 minutes - Won't leave a white cast

Cons: - Some users might find it too lightweight for dry skin - Not suitable for sensitive skin

Tips for Choosing the Best Sunscreen for Your Face

- SPF: Choose a sunscreen with at least SPF 30 for adequate protection. - Broad-spectrum: Make sure it protects against both UVA and UVB rays. - Skin type: Consider your skin type when choosing a sunscreen. If you have oily or acne-prone skin, opt for oil-free and non-comedogenic sunscreens. If you have dry skin, look for hydrating formulas. - Water-resistant: If you're planning on swimming or sweating, choose a water-resistant sunscreen. - Ingredients: If you have sensitive skin, look for sunscreens with soothing ingredients like aloe vera or antioxidants.

FAQs

How much sunscreen should I apply?

A shot glass full, or about 1 oz, is the recommended amount for your entire body. For your face, a nickel-sized dollop should do the trick.

Can I use the same sunscreen every day?

Yes, you should! Daily sunscreen use is crucial for protecting your skin from premature aging and skin cancer. Just make sure to choose a sunscreen that's comfortable and convenient for daily use.

Can I use makeup with SPF instead of sunscreen?

While makeup with SPF can provide some protection, it's not enough to rely on alone. You should always use a dedicated sunscreen as your first line of defense against the sun.
